Who funds Nh School Funding Fairness Project

EIN 02-0467355 · Concord, NH · NTEE I83Z

Nh School Funding Fairness Project of Concord, NH (EIN 02-0467355) was named as a grant recipient by 5 funders in 15 grants paid totaling $1,570,520 in tax years 2020–2025, as reported on the funders' Forms 990-PF and 990 Schedule I.
